Necesita ayuda con el gancho de cambio posterior a la subversión
Pregunta
He creado ganchos posteriores al compromiso y precomito en la subversión antes, pero parece que no puedo desencadenar con éxito un gancho de cambio posterior a la revista.
Así es como Post-revropp-Change Hook (y eso es ejecutable por el usuario de SVN):
#!/bin/bash
REPOS="$1"
REV="$2"
USER="$3"
PROPNAME="$4"
ACTION="$5"
TRIGGER_DB='/path/to/repo/hooks/trigger_record.txt'
/bin/echo "post-revprop-change/$REV/`/bin/date`" >> $TRIGGER_DB
Luego, de una copia de trabajo local de "Repo", agregué una propiedad SVN de la siguiente manera:
~icasimpan$ svn propset test "this is only a test" .
~icasimpan$ svn ci -m"added test property"
Dado que tengo un gancho ejecutable post-revrop-cambio en el servidor de repo, esperaba obtener un registro en /path/to/repo/hooks/trigger_record.txt... pero no lo hice.
¿Puede alguien ayudarme por favor?
Gracias por adelantado,
Ismael Casimpan :)
Solución
Esto responde a mi pregunta (ver el original de RUP):
Esa no es una edición de Revprop. Pruebe SVN Propedit --revprop -r 1 Svn: log. RevProps son las cosas que ve en SVN LOG (la fecha de confirmación, el mensaje de registro, etc., consulte las propiedades no versionadas en el manual - rup ayer